Our Fire Extinguisher Recycling and Refurbishment Process

Bestcare Handyman follows a structured process for Fire Extinguisher Recycling and Refurbishment Services in Nairobi, ensuring quality and safety. Below are the key steps.

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ians inspect the fire extinguisher to check for damage, corrosion, or expired components. We assess the cylinder, valve, nozzle, and extinguishing agent to determine if refurbishment or recycling is viable. This step ensures the extinguisher meets safety standards.

Disassembly and Cleaning

We disassemble the extinguisher, separating reusable parts from those that need replacement. The cylinder is cleaned to remove residue, rust, or contaminants, preparing it for refurbishment or recycling.

Component Replacement

Worn or damaged parts, such as valves, nozzles, or O-rings, are replaced with high-quality spares. We use manufacturer-approved components to ensure compatibility and performance during Fire Extinguisher Recycling and Refurbishment Services in Nairobi.

Recharging and Pressurization

The extinguisher is refilled with the appropriate extinguishing agent (e.g., dry powder, CO2, foam, or water). We pressurize the cylinder to the correct level, ensuring it functions effectively in emergencies.

Testing and Certification

After refurbishment, we conduct pressure tests and functionality checks to verify the extinguisher’s performance. Once approved, we attach a certification tag, confirming compliance with fire safety regulations.

Recycling of Non-Usable Parts

Components that cannot be refurbished, such as heavily corroded cylinders, are recycled responsibly. We work with certified recycling facilities to dispose of metals and chemicals safely, supporting eco-friendly Fire Extinguisher Recycling and Refurbishment Services in Nairobi.

Costs of Fire Extinguisher Recycling and Refurbishment Services

The cost of Fire Extinguisher Recycling and Refurbishment Services in Nairobi depends on the extinguisher type, size, and extent of refurbishment needed. The table below outlines estimated service costs based on standard market rates in Nairobi.

ServiceDescriptionEstimated Cost (Ksh)
Fire Extinguisher InspectionVisual and functional check of extinguisher condition500–1,500 per unit
Refurbishment (Dry Powder)Cleaning, part replacement, and recharging for dry powder extinguishers2,000–5,000 per unit
Refurbishment (CO2)Cleaning, part replacement, and recharging for CO2 extinguishers3,000–7,000 per unit
Refurbishment (Foam/Water)Cleaning, part replacement, and recharging for foam or water extinguishers2,500–6,000 per unit
Recycling of Non-Usable ExtinguisherSafe disposal of unusable cylinders and components1,000–3,000 per unit
Pressure TestingHydrostatic testing to ensure cylinder integrity1,500–3,500 per unit

Spare Parts Prices for Fire Extinguisher Refurbishment

During refurbishment, certain parts may need replacement to restore functionality. The table below lists common spare parts and their estimated prices in Ksh.

Spare PartDescriptionEstimated Price (Ksh)
Valve AssemblyControls the release of extinguishing agent1,000–3,000
NozzleDirects the flow of extinguishing agent500–1,500
O-RingSeals the valve to prevent leaks200–500
HoseConnects nozzle to cylinder for agent discharge800–2,000
Pressure GaugeDisplays cylinder pressure status500–1,500
Safety Pin and Tamper SealPrevents accidental discharge and indicates usage100–300
